Context and Background: The Making of a Technical Master

Dmitry Bivol’s rise to prominence was cemented by his disciplined approach to the sweet science. Throughout his career, he has moved beyond the traditional brawler archetype, favoring a cerebral style that frustrates aggressive opponents. His most significant career milestone remains his clinical victory over Saul "Canelo" Alvarez, a win that propelled him into global superstardom and showcased his defensive agility on the biggest stage in combat sports.

Bivol’s lone professional defeat occurred in a high-stakes unification bout, a setback that forced a period of recalibration. Since that moment, he has utilized his tactical intelligence to sharpen his footwork and jab consistency. Analysts note that Bivol’s ability to remain composed under extreme pressure is his greatest asset. Unlike many fighters who rely solely on physical attributes, Bivol operates with a long-term strategic vision, ensuring that his damage taken is minimized while his scoring output remains high across twelve-round encounters.
